Output 68d82a2db95f7204604a1f06b2e408f29bd927004cae8afdfd7258fb1fabd391:2

value
475439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 574de90b14b62d5a4b7ba7fda866aa3f2ca9f251 OP_EQUALVERIFY OP_CHECKSIG
address
18xd7zdJwaULHEKGdhbHV4vhZZdttLgrgF
transaction
68d82a2db95f7204604a1f06b2e408f29bd927004cae8afdfd7258fb1fabd391
confirmations
104776
spent
true